Requesting a batched transaction using ldapmodify

About this task

You can run the ldapmodify tool’s --useTransaction option to process multiple operations as part of a single batched transaction.

Steps

  1. Create a batch text file with the changes that you want to apply as a single atomic unit.

    Example:

    dn:uid=user.3,ou=People,dc=example,dc=com
    changetype: delete
    dn:uid=user.1,ou=People,dc=example,dc=com
    changetype: modify
    replace: pager
    pager: +1 383 288 1090
  2. To run the batched transaction, run the ldapmodify tool with the --useTransaction and --filename options.

    Example:

    $ bin/ldapmodify --useTransaction --filename test.ldif

    Result:

    #Successfully created a transaction with transaction ID 400
    #Processing DELETE request for uid=user.3,ou=People,dc=example,dc=com
    #DELETE operation successful for DN uid=user.3,ou=People,dc=example,dc=com
    #This operation will be processed as part of transaction 400
    #Processing MODIFY request for uid=user.1,ou=People,dc=example,dc=com
    #MODIFY operation successful for DN uid=user.1,ou=People,dc=example,dc=com
    #This operation will be processed as part of transaction 400
    #Successfully committed transaction 400
